## Account Recovery — Wrenfold Bloom Filter Layer

For the weekly sync: if an operator account in front of the Wrenfold KV store gets locked, the bloom filter cache must be flushed before re-issuing access, otherwise stale membership bits will reject the new key. Run the flush job, wait for the filter rebuild on the Copperline node, then open the recovery console. The console accepts the standing recovery passphrase, shown below.

strongbox words: oliael-gilax-lamael

Welcome to WaveGlint! You'll mostly be reviewing PRs for the audio waveform preview widget — it renders peaks client-side, so watch for anything that blocks the main thread. CI signs every preview-bundle artifact before it hits the review sandbox, and you'll want to verify those locally too. Grab the tooling from the Lanternfish repo, then add the signing key below to your verification ring.

release key, kagag-taweg: bky4_VgyJ

Hi Maren — handing over the score sheets from the Ostvale Regional Chess Final. All 96 sheets are in the grey folder, sorted by round; three have arbiter corrections initialed in red. Please log them before Friday so ratings can go out. The folder goes to the federation archive by courier tomorrow, and the pick-up should follow the confidential instruction just below.

dispatch memo: the sorius tamius courier leaves the praeth ledger at gate 4873 under passcode 928014

All UI component snapshots in Lanternkit are regenerated during CI, never committed from local machines. This guarantees each snapshot traces back to a reproducible build.

If a snapshot diff appears, check the pipeline logs before approving. Local approvals are blocked by the Quillgate hook.

New folks: never hand-edit files under `__snaps__/`. They're build artifacts.

Every snapshot bundle is stamped with a provenance token so reviewers can verify which pipeline run produced it. The token for the current baseline appears below.

trace token, bagag-kawep: htk6_d2d45a